There is always the one annoying person in a group, an individual who just rubs you the wrong way.


Whether it's a colleague or a fellow classmate, this person might be someone who tries too hard to fit in, or has insecurities but puts others down.

And yet, we could just as easily be someone who can be a total pain in the rump to someone else.

We can't get along with everyone, and we can't expect to change people if we find them disagreeable.

I have little patience for those who aren't on time.

I understand things happen, but when I make plans to meet someone, I make sure I allow extra time beforehand to allow for unexpected delays.

If you're over half an hour late and I'm not informed, I think it's just disrespectful.

Punctuality is a great character trait because it indicates that a person manages their time well and is someone who is courteous, reliable, and has their act together.
